Took the boat out on the water the day after replacing the thermostat. ran good, just me and the wife, so we were going about 18mph and 5100rpm (WOT). started to come back, running fine then all of the sudden it felt like something tugged on the boat and the motor dropped to 4000rpm (still at WOT). We boat on a river so sometimes we get Hyacinths caught up around the motor. Turn the boat off, raise up the motor, nothing wrapped around it. so i start back up, got tot WOT and only hit 4000rpm, can't go any higher. I put it in neutral, give it a rev just for a second to make sure the motor can still go over 4000rpm and it does. so we get back to the ramp and go home.
First thing I do is put the motor on muffs and run it and notice a slight leak of fuel at the fuel filter. replace that. I also drain the lower end oil just to see if maybe i broke a gear or something. oil is great looking (I changed it a couple months ago), no metal bits at all. Motor runs fine on muffs in neutral. Take it back out the next day, still nothing over 4000rpm. Take it back home.
So currently my boat has the fuel tank, all lines, primer bulb, carbs, fuel/water separator, and fuel pump removed off the boat for cleaning and inspection.
